BELIZE CITY, Belize, July 18, 2025. – Excitement is building as Central America prepares for the seventh edition of the AFECAVOL U23 Women’s Championship, set to take place from July 20 to 24 at the Belize City Civic Center, where a new champion will be crowned.
The tournament will feature five national teams: El Salvador, Guatemala, Honduras, Panama, and host nation Belize.
The absence of defending champions Nicaragua paves the way for a new regional titleholder. In the previous edition, held in 2024 in Tegucigalpa, Honduras, Nicaragua ended Costa Rica’s dominance, as they were aiming for a sixth consecutive title.
The competition will follow a round-robin format, with two matches played daily, promising excitement from start to finish.

Year by Year Podium
YEAR | GOLD | SILVER | BRONZE |
2012 | CRC | GUA | HON |
2014 | CRC | NCA | GUA |
2016 | CRC | GUA | ESA |
2019 | CRC | BIZ | NCA |
2022 | CRC | HON | GUA |
2024 | NCA | CRC | BIZ |
